Amends the Housing Authorities Act. Requires every housing authority organized under the Act to collect data on (i) the number of vacant rental units within each housing project operated by the housing authority and (ii) information on whether each waiting list maintained by the housing authority is open or closed. Requires the information to be reported to the Illinois Criminal Justice Information Authority and compiled and reported to the General Assembly annually by the Illinois Criminal Justice Information Authority. Provides that unless required by federal law, a housing authority shall not consider certain information when determining eligibility for federally assisted housing, including convictions occurring more than 180 days prior to the date the applicant's application for housing is reviewed for acceptance. Defines "federally assisted housing" to mean any housing units or subsidized housing programs funded in whole or in part by the federal government including all properties owned or financed by a housing authority, or a subsidiary or partnership in which the housing authority is a member.

Amends the Environmental Protection Act. Provides that incidental sales of finished compost do not need to be applied to agronomic rates in determining whether a person needs a permit to conduct a landscape waste composting operation at specified sites. Removes a provision requiring that no fee is charged for the acceptance of materials to be composted in order for a site having 10 or more occupied non-farm residences within 1/2 mile of its boundaries to be excepted from permit requirements.

Amends the Homeless Family Placement Act. In a provision listing certain factors a referring agency must consider prior to referring a homeless family with school age children to a shelter, requires the referring agency to also consider the military status of any member of the family to determine the family's eligibility for State or federal benefits and other supportive services for homeless veterans and their families, including, but not limited to, housing or rental assistance, job training, and employment opportunities.

Amends the Clerks of Courts Act. Removes language providing for the compensation of Clerks of the Circuit Court. Provides instead that the salary of a clerk of the circuit court elected or appointed after the effective date of the amendatory Act shall be set as a percentage of the salary of Judges of the Circuit Court and shall be in the following amounts: in counties where the population is less than 14,000, 55%; in counties where the population is 14,001 to 30,000, 60%; in counties where the population is 30,001 to 60,000, 65%; in counties where the population is 60,001 to 100,000, 70%; in counties where the population is 100,001 to 200,000, 75%; in counties where the population is 200,001 to 300,000, 80%; in counties where the population is 300,001 to 3,000,000, 85%; and in counties where the population is over 3,000,000, 90%. Requires the State to furnish 66 2/3% of the total annual salary to be paid to a clerk of the circuit court, and the county to furnish 33 1/3% of the total annual salary. Provides that if, on the effective date of the amendatory Act, the salary of a clerk is greater than the percentage of the circuit judges salary in the provisions, that circuit clerk's salary shall not be reduced.

Amends the Environmental Protection Act. Requires the Environmental Protection Agency to establish a fleet electrification voucher program to promote the use of electric trucks by fleet owners by offering a voucher of $200,000 per electric Class 7 truck or electric Class 8 truck purchased or leased for a fleet by the fleet's owner or operator. Provides that an applicant shall submit a proof of purchase, lease, or other binding contract regarding the electric Class 7 truck or electric Class 8 truck in order to be awarded the voucher. Provides that, upon approval of the initial application, an applicant must scrap a diesel Class 7 truck or diesel Class 8 truck from the applicant's existing fleet. Requires an applicant who is awarded a voucher to agree to participate in annual surveys on specified metrics. Contains other program requirements. Defines "Class 7 truck" and "Class 8 truck".
